  • .Position Summary This position will have field construction accountability for the successful execution of Power Grid Operations (PGO) construction, maintenance, and restoration activities. The position will report to the Manager of Construction Management who will provide general guidance and oversight. This position will have responsibility for construction management during all phases of moderately complex projects.
  • Manage the execution of PGO work plan in accordance with the appropriate Scope and Method of payment while maintaining financial stewardship.
  • Ensure the efficient utilization of contractor resources to meet the work plan. This position works to ensure customer and company project goals are met while working with both internal and external stakeholders.

Responsibilities

  • This position will serve as the single point of contact for all PGO contractors. This could include all phases of the project lifecycle from development through construction activities to assure the project is built per Duke Energy’s specifications and standards. Assisting the project team with managing, enforcing or ensuring:Project costsSchedule adherence to achieve project in-service datesCompliance with permitting requirementsAdherence to safe work practicesCoordination of material as neededAdherence to safe work practicesPublic safety is maintained, and appropriate security is utilized at project sitesCommissioning of facilities through the placement of assets in service.
